Born in Oklahoma, Michael Schwab now lives and works in Northern California.
From his studio in Marin County, he has established a national reputation
as one of America's leading graphic artists.
Michael has created national award-winning logos and posters for a remarkable
list of prestigious clients, including Apple Computer, Levi's, Coke,
Nike, The U.S. Postal Service, Polo Ralph Lauren, The Golden Gate National
Parks and The San Francisco Opera.
Having attended school in Texas, New York and California, Michael has
a broad array of visual, cultural and geographic references to which
he regularly turns for ideas.
Michael's work is easily recognized by his signature use of large, flat
areas of color, dramatic perspectives and bold, graphic images of archetypal
human forms.
Often working from posed models and Polaroid photographs, Michael typically
designs spontaneously in front of the camera to achieve the lines and
shadows he desires. The results appear highly disciplined, revealing
little evidence of the difficulty of the effort involved.
His work is striking in its dramatic simplicity.
Michael's positive attitude and irrepressible energy allow him to easily
meet the demands of his fast-paced career. Michael Schwab is currently
winning awards in virtually every major graphic design and illustration
competition in the United States and is regularly featured in publications
worldwide.
The basic premise of my work is this: The message must
be succinct, immediate, and legible from 'way across the room.' Michael
Schwab
